The atomic bomb was developed during World War II as part of the Manhattan Project, which began in 1939 and accelerated in 1942. The first successful test of an atomic bomb, known as the Trinity Test, took place on July 16, 1945, in New Mexico. Following this, the bombs were dropped on the Japanese cities of Hiroshima on August 6, 1945, and Nagasaki on August 9, 1945, leading to the end of the war.
